What are the differences between a Chromebook and a Windows laptop?
Chromebooks and Windows laptops differ mainly in operating systems and intended use:
- Operating System: Chromebooks run on Chrome OS, which is cloud-based and optimized for web apps. Windows laptops run Microsoft Windows, supporting a wide range of software.
- Software: Chromebooks focus on Google apps and web-based tools, while Windows laptops support traditional desktop applications.
- Performance: Chromebooks usually have less powerful hardware but offer fast boot times and long battery life. Windows laptops vary widely from basic to high-performance models.
- Use Cases: Chromebooks are great for students and casual users who mainly use the internet. Windows laptops are more versatile for gaming, professional work, and software compatibility.
Your choice depends on what software you need and how you plan to use the laptop.
